Physical

Transparency
Translucent
Colour
Brown-red
Streak
Pale yellow
Tenacity
brittle
Cleavage
None Observed
Fracture
Irregular/Uneven
Density
3.56 g/cm³

Optical

Optical type
Biaxial (+) · 2V measured = 26° · 2V calc = 35°
Refractive index
1.749 – 1.76
Surface relief
High
Principal indices
nα 1.749 · nβ 1.750 · nγ 1.760
Pleochroism
Weak

Brownish-yellow (X), dark yellow (Y), yellow (Z)

Crystallography

Crystal system
Triclinic
Space group
#1
Cell parameters
a = 9.740(6) Å · b = 9.900(7) Å · c = 9.085(6) Å
Cell angles
α = 92.06(5) ° · β = 117.41(5) ° · γ = 105.27(5) °
Ratio a:b:c
1 : 1.016 : 0.933
Unit cell volume
740.37 ų
Z
2
Type-locality form

subhedral crystals (a few hundred microns across) in brown-red coloured thin masses a few centrimeters in size
